备份服务器是确保数据安全的重要步骤,下面是一些备份服务器的方法和步骤:
使用SSH命令备份文件:在命令行中,使用SSH登录到服务器。然后使用rsync命令将服务器上的文件备份到本地计算机上。例如,可以使用以下命令将服务器的/home目录备份到本地计算机上的backup目录:
rsync -avzh --progress username@server_ip:/home /path/to/backup
其中,username是服务器上的用户名,server_ip是服务器的IP地址,/home是要备份的目录,/path/to/backup是本地计算机上用于存储备份的目录。
使用SCP命令备份文件:SCP命令也可以用于通过SSH将服务器上的文件备份到本地计算机上。可以使用以下命令将服务器上的/home目录备份到本地计算机上的backup目录:
scp -r username@server_ip:/home /path/to/backup
-r选项用于递归地复制整个目录。
使用SFTP客户端备份文件:SFTP是一种安全的文件传输协议,可以通过SSH连接到服务器并备份文件。可以使用一些SFTP客户端工具,如FileZilla或WinSCP,连接到服务器并从服务器下载文件到本地计算机。
使用备份软件:除了使用命令行和SFTP客户端备份文件外,还可以使用专门的备份软件来备份服务器。一些常用的备份软件包括Duplicati,Bacula,BackupPC等。这些软件提供了更多的备份选项和功能,如自动化备份,增量备份,备份计划等。
定期备份和验证备份:备份服务器是一个持续的过程,应该定期备份重要的文件和数据库。最好将备份计划设置为定期运行,以确保数据一直处于最新的备份状态。此外,还应该验证备份文件的完整性和可恢复性,以确保备份是有效的。
以上是几种备份服务器的方法和步骤。根据实际需求选择合适的方法并采取正确的步骤来备份服务器,以确保数据的安全。